Apple Watch Set for Major Redesign in 2027
In an exciting turn of events for Apple enthusiasts, prominent leaker Instant Digital from Weibo has revealed that Apple is planning a significant redesign of the Apple Watch lineup, tentatively scheduled for 2027. This announcement revives longstanding speculation surrounding the so-called "Apple Watch X" model, which has been the subject of rumors for quite some time.
Key Features of the Anticipated Redesign
According to reports, one of the most notable changes in the upcoming Apple Watch X is expected to be a new band attachment mechanism. This overhaul will break compatibility with existing bands, suggesting that Apple is looking to enhance the device's internal architecture by optimizing space for a larger battery. Such a shift will not only improve battery life but also pave the way for more advanced features in future models.
In addition to the new band mechanism, several other enhancements have been touted:
- Next-Generation OLED Display Technology: The implementation of advanced OLED technology aims to deliver improved color accuracy and lower power consumption.
- New Health Sensor Array: A redesigned array of health sensors is expected to be integrated into the case's underside, providing users with even more robust health monitoring capabilities.
Advice for Potential Upgraders
For those contemplating an upgrade to the Apple Watch in 2027, the leaker offers practical advice: it may be prudent to hold off on purchasing additional bands. Given the anticipated shift in design, compatibility issues with existing accessories could mean that newly acquired bands might not fit the future model.
Context and Historical Perspective
This news comes as Apple prepares to unveil its latest flagship model, the Apple Watch Series 12, which is expected to deliver only minor incremental updates. Notably, this model is likely to carry over the design elements introduced in the Series 10. It is essential to keep in mind that similar "Apple Watch X" redesign rumors have circulated since 2023, coinciding with the device's 10th anniversary. However, these rumors did not materialize as expected, leading to the release of the Series 10 instead. Therefore, while the 2027 timeline is intriguing, it is advisable to approach it with cautious optimism.
